What does MCBL0960033 mean?

MCBL0960033
MCBL — Bank code. Identifies Mahanagar Co-operative Bank. All branches of Mahanagar Co-operative Bank share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
960033 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the BHANDUP branch within Mahanagar Co-operative Bank.
